Below, we have outlined some of the best MS Exchange tools which every IT admin should be proficient in, to get the most out of the Microsoft email-server: MS Exchange Server Deployment Assistant This is a must-use tool when you are deploying the Exchange Server 2010 or 2013. It provides options to choose the Exchange Server option, and then the deployment type, which can be on-premises, cloud only, or hybrid installation. By answering a few deployment related questions, the platform enables a step-by-step custom installation. This helps in configuring the Exchange Server exactly the same way you want.
